Understanding the Basics of a Loom

Before we talk about the power loom, let’s understand what a loom is. A loom is a machine that weaves threads together to make fabric. It’s like a big puzzle where threads are intertwined to create beautiful patterns and designs. Traditionally, people used manual looms where they had to weave the threads by hand, but with the invention of the power loom, weaving became much faster and easier.

Introducing the Power Loom

Now, what exactly is a power loom? A power loom is a type of loom that is powered by electricity or other sources of energy, like water or steam. This means that instead of using human power to weave the threads together, the machine does the work for us. Isn’t that incredible?

With the power loom, fabric can be produced much quicker and in larger quantities compared to hand weaving. This revolutionized the textile industry and made clothing more affordable for everyone.

How Does the Power Loom Work?

So, how does the power loom actually work? Let’s break it down into simple steps:

The Warp and Weft Threads

First, we have the warp and weft threads. The warp threads are the vertical threads that are attached to the loom’s frame, while the weft threads are the horizontal threads that are woven through the warp threads. These threads form the base of the fabric.

The Shuttle and Shuttle Mechanism

Next, we have the shuttle, which is a device that carries the weft thread back and forth through the warp threads. In a power loom, there is a shuttle mechanism that automatically moves the shuttle across the loom, weaving the weft thread into the fabric.

The Power Source

Lastly, the power loom is powered by an energy source, such as electricity. This energy source drives the various mechanisms of the loom, allowing it to weave the threads together quickly and efficiently.

Advantages of the Power Loom

There are several advantages to using a power loom:

  • Speed: The power loom can weave fabric much faster than traditional hand weaving.
  • Accuracy: The machine ensures that the fabric is woven consistently and accurately.
  • Efficiency: With the power loom, large quantities of fabric can be produced in a shorter amount of time.
  • Versatility: Different patterns and designs can be created on the fabric using a power loom.

Impact of the Power Loom

The invention of the power loom had a significant impact on society:

  • Industrial Revolution: The power loom played a key role in the Industrial Revolution by speeding up the production of textiles.
  • Economic Growth: The increased efficiency and lower cost of fabric production led to economic growth in many countries.
  • Job Opportunities: While the power loom reduced the need for manual labor in weaving, it also created new job opportunities in operating and maintaining the machines.

Frequently Asked Questions

What is a power loom?

A power loom is a type of weaving machine that uses mechanical power to weave fabrics and textiles. It automates the process of interlacing threads to create cloth, making it faster and more efficient than traditional hand-weaving techniques.

How does a power loom work?

A power loom operates by using a system of shuttles, heddles, and other components to weave threads together in a consistent pattern. The machine is powered by a motor or other energy source, which drives the various mechanisms to create the desired weave structure on the fabric.

What are the advantages of using a power loom?

Using a power loom offers several advantages, including increased production speed, higher consistency in fabric quality, and reduced labor costs. This machine allows for the mass production of textiles, making it suitable for large-scale manufacturing operations.

Can different types of fabrics be produced using a power loom?

Yes, a power loom is versatile and can be used to produce a wide range of fabrics, including cotton, wool, silk, and synthetic fibers. By adjusting the settings and patterns on the machine, different types of weaves and designs can be achieved to create various fabric textures and finishes.
